Nicola Torriani

Nicola Torriani was an Italian architect during the 17th-century. He was related to architect and sculptor Orazio Torriani, but the exact relationship is unknown.[1] His works include the lower part (and possibly also the upper part) of Santi Domenico e Sisto.[2]
